India deploys S-400s on the border with China

India will launch the first unit of the Russian-made S-400 air defence system in April.

Axar.az informs this was reported by the Indian Times.

It is reported that the deployment of the S-400 Triumph advanced air defence system purchased from Russia continues.

Five sections of the system will be located on the border between the two countries against threats from China. The first section will be launched in April 2022, and the other four sections will be launched in 2023.
